By the year 2050, the population over age 65 will double and the population over age 85 will increase fivefold (Jeste et al., 1999). This will lead to a dramatic increase in older people with psychosis in need of effective services.大炮 发表于 2025-3-28 20:52:38

Treatment of Late-Life Generalized Anxiety Disorder in Primary Care Settings, with increased worry, depression, and sleep difficulties, as well as decreased quality of life and reduced perceptions of general health, mental health, and vitality (Stanley et al., 2003). GAD in older adults is also associated with greater physical disability (Astrom, 1996). Because older adults无畏 发表于 2025-3-29 18:07:36
